Thermal Analysis of an Educational Nano Satellite

View through CrossRef
Abstract CubeSats, being small satellites used for educational and scientific purposes, face significant thermal management challenges due to their compact size. This research paper focuses on conducting a thermal analysis of a 1U educational nanosatellite (CubeSat) utilizing Thermal Desktop and SINDA/FLUINT software. The study involves the development of a detailed 3D thermal model of the CubeSat using Thermal Desktop software, followed by thermal simulations using SINDA/FLUINT software. By evaluating the CubeSat's thermal performance under various operating conditions, the analysis aims to identify potential thermal issues that may arise. The results gained offer significant understanding of the CubeSat's thermal behavior and suggest ways to improve the design for increased dependability and performance. This research contributes to the understanding of CubeSat thermal management and facilitates the development of improved design strategies for effective thermal control. By addressing thermal challenges, CubeSats can achieve enhanced performance and ensure the success of educational and scientific missions. The results of the thermal investigation show that every CubeSat component is functioning within allowable temperature ranges, meeting an essential requirement for any space mission to be successful. By offering a framework for the creation of better design techniques for efficient thermal control, this study advances the subject of CubeSat thermal management.
